A small white marble figure of a seated lion, Tang dynasty (AD 618-907)
Lot 911. A small white marble figure of a seated lion, Tang dynasty (AD 618-907); 5 ½ in.(14 cm.) high. Estimate USD 10,000 - USD 15,000. Price realised USD 35,000. © Christie's Image Ltd 2020.
Shown seated on a rectangular plinth with its head turned to one side.
Provenance: Sotheby Park-Bernet, New York, 25 October 1975, lot 71.
The James and Marilynn Alsdorf Collection, Chicago.
Exhibited: Chicago, The Art Institute of Chicago, on loan for the opening of its Oriental Art Galleries at Blackstone Hall, October-December 1958.
Christie's. Sacred and Imperial: The James and Marilynn Alsdorf Collection Part II, New York, 24 September 2020
